    Week 8 Dances and Music for Blackpool

    Ashley and Ola dance the Paso Doble to Bon Jovi’s You Give Love a Bad Name.

    Patrick and Anya will Samba to Barry Manilow’s Copacabana.

    Abbey and Aljaz will Quickstep to Walking On Sunshine by Katrina and The Waves.

    Fiona and Anton will perform the American Smooth to Frank Sinatra’s Come Fly With Me.

    Sophie and Brendan are Quickstepping to Shirley Bassey’s The Lady is a Tramp.

    Mark and Iveta Jive to You Can’t Stop the Beat from Hairspray.

    Susanna and Kevin will perform the Paso Doble to Carmen’s Los Toreadors.

    Ben and Kristina dance the American Smooth to Fallin’ by Alicia Keys.

    Natalie and Artem will Charleston to Will.i.am’s Bang Bang.
